Enyimba’s central defender, Markson Ojobo, has expressed shock at his controversial dismissal during Wednesday’s match day 37 clash at Sunshine Stars.
Ojob was dimissed in the second half during an off-the-ball incident with an assistant referee.
“I can’t explain why the referee sent me out. All I did was to complain that a Sunshine Stars player stepped on me,” Ojobo said to SuperSport.com.
However, it is rumored that Ojobo used abusive language during his conversation with the assistant referee. The former Under-23 international was impresssive for the Elephants before his exit.
Enyimba’s hope of a Nigerian double this term evaporated after goals in each half by Phillip Auta and Ebenezer Odunlami gave Sunshine a well deserved 2-0 victory.
